曾經最強瀏覽器王者歸來!量子火狐能挑落谷歌嗎

11-18

說起火狐瀏覽器(Firefox),知道的人應該不少,之前它可是當之無愧的最強瀏覽器,除瞭功能堪稱最強外,也占據瞭除 IE 外最多的份額。

可是自從 Chrome 強勢登場後,使用 Firefox 的用戶就越來越少瞭。關於 Firefox 的衰落歷史,筆者曾經撰文介紹,大傢可以點此查看。

為瞭扭轉頹勢,Mozilla 發力研發,終於 Firefox 57 發佈,使用瞭全新的引擎,性能大增,官方特地正式將其命名為 Firefox Quantum,翻譯過來就是火狐量子!

Firefox Quantum 最大的改版,絕對是全新的引擎,據說能達到舊版的兩倍的速度,並能減少資源占用率。

對於 Firefox 愛好者來說,這一次的版本更新會讓他們體驗到前所未有的 " 快感 ",也確實有用戶反映 Firefox Quantum 的測試版確實有著非常不錯的速度提升。Firefox Quantum" 火狐量子 ",是否真如量子那般科幻?接下來一起來體驗一下。

火狐量子新界面新功能:但部分擴展不兼容

Firefox Quantum 瀏覽器采用名為 Photon 的新用戶界面,提供更簡約的外觀,擁有新設計的標簽、平滑的動畫效果和一個顯眼的 Pocket 工具按鈕。

並且對高 DPI 顯示器進行瞭優化上看起來更加的舒適,同時還對觸摸屏操作按鈕菜單優化將判斷為觸摸操作時將自動改變菜單大小。

此外,還有地址欄右側那顯眼的 Pocket 及頁面動作功能按鈕。

↑↑↑Firefox Quantum 瀏覽器主界面

↑↑↑ 再看一下舊版 Firefox 56 的主界面

Firefox Quantum 為用戶帶來瞭原生的截圖功能,支持三種截圖模式(整個頁面截圖,支持滾屏;可見頁面截圖;自定義區域截圖)截圖後可保存圖片或上傳到雲,在雲端的截圖可以鏈接形式分享。如果能為截圖功能添加上快捷按鈕就更好瞭。

↑↑↑ 截圖功能

↑↑↑ 截圖上傳後可分享

火狐量子還有以下比較重點的新功能,都比較強調跨平臺:

Pocket(口袋):方便用戶存儲鏈接頁面,可當成雲書簽可同步到其它設備中,支持離線查看模式,支持保存文本,視頻等內容。

頁面動作:可快捷添加書簽、復制鏈接、用郵件發送鏈接、發送標簽頁到設備及截圖操作。

但是,Firefox Quantum 在功能上也有不盡令人滿意的地方,那就是不少擴展都不兼容。

Firefox 的崛起離不開擴展程序的功勞,而現在 Firefox 衰落,一部分原因也可以歸結到新擴展的推出速度、擴展的更新速度不如 Chrome。現在火狐量子又造成瞭一部分擴展的不兼容,如果你很註重功能,或許新版的 Firefox 並不適合你。

↑↑↑ 部分擴展不兼容

火狐量子全新引擎:終於也跑多個線程瞭

Firefox Quantum 最大的改進當屬全新的引擎,這個版本使用瞭完全重新發明的現代化引擎,而引擎對瀏覽器至關重要,它能夠通過使用 Rust 語言來重建組件提高瀏覽器的速度,使得這些組件現在更有效率。

眾所周知,Firefox 歷史版本僅在一個線程上運行任務,但現在 Firefox 終於支持網頁獨立線程瞭。在 Quantum 及更高版本中,它將利用多個線程,從而使瀏覽器速度更快。

Firefox 開發團隊聽取眾多使用者的回饋意見,把瀏覽器的各部分拆解,針對各部分提升其效能。

Firefox 團隊推出 Webassembly、Stylo 等新元件,Webassembly 可以讓不同的程序語言,透過 Webassembly 可在 Firefox 跑程序,而新的 CSS 引擎 Stylo 則拆解復雜的 CSS 板型,能更快的在 Firefox 瀏覽器上面呈現,進而提升整體的瀏覽速度。

通過使用 Rust 編寫的新 CSS 引擎,Firefox 可以並行使用多個 CPU 來縮短加載時間,同時啟用 GPU 的能力,來協助瀏覽器引擎呈現網頁。Stylo CSS 引擎也用上像是平行運算等遊戲用到的技術,網頁載入速度大幅提升。

基於安全性,Firefox Quantum 移除瞭 NPAPI,在新版本中附加組件必須遵循新的 Addon 標準,否則無法使用。

另外,Firefox Quantum 內置支持 WASM 與 WebVR,對先進的網頁技術有瞭更好的支持。

當然,普通用戶最關心的,可能還是在於性能部分。按照官方說法,Firefox Quantum 在某些網站上的打開速度超過 Chrome,同時使用的內存減少 30%。該團隊還修復瞭 468 個瀏覽器問題,這可能會導致速度上升。

火狐量子性能測試:跑分戰勝瞭 Chrome,然而 ……

說瞭這麼多,那就來個簡單的測試吧,參與對比的是 Firefox Quantum 57.0 ,Firefox56,Chrome 62.0.3202.89 及 Edge 41.16299.15.0,所有瀏覽器設置為默認設置,沒有自行添加附加插件。

部分測試與計算機配置及網速有關,測試結果僅供參考,不代表所有計算機測試中的最終成績。

ACID3 基準測試:

ACID3 相對來說,是瀏覽器 Web 標準基準測試中最嚴格的一個,對 DOM 和 JavaScript 有著嚴格的約束。

2008 年當 ACID3 正式發佈的時候,各個瀏覽器都努力的想要拿到滿分,那麼隨著那麼多年的瀏覽器新技術的不斷推出,瀏覽器在 ACID3 上的測試達到 100 已經不在話下瞭。(測試結果數值越大越好)

測試結果:Firefox Quantum 得分 100,Firefox 56 得分 100,Chrome 得分 100,Edge 得分 100。

測試小結:全部參與測試的瀏覽器滿分這是預料之中的事兒,畢竟這個測試有點古老瞭。

SunSpider 測試:

SunSpider JavaScript 是 Mozilla 公司研發的一款 JavaScript 基準測試,可通過一系列關於 JavaScript 語言的腳本來測試 JavaScript 引擎的速度。(測試結果數值越小越好)

測試結果:Firefox Quantum 得分 167.8ms +/- 4.9%,Firefox 56 得分 177.5ms +/- 8.1%,Chrome 得分 210.9ms +/- 0.9%,Edge 得分 71.2ms +/- 1.9%。

↑↑↑ 測試小結:得分最佳的為 Edge,Firefox Quantum 緊隨其後,Chrome 不幸墊底。

HTML5 實例測試:

HTML5 可以說是目前最流行的技術,對於瀏覽器本身來說,HTML5 的性能從來都是不容忽視的。

HTML5 的出現及普及減少瞭瀏覽器對於需要插件的豐富性網絡應用服務,如 Adobe Flash、Microsoft Silverlight,與 Oracle JavaFX 的需求,並且提供更多能有效增強網絡應用的標準集。(測試結果數值越大越好)

測試結果:Firefox Quantum 得分 486,Firefox 56 得分 475,Chrome 得分 528,Edge 得分 476。

測試小結:Chrome 獲得 528 的高分,Firefox Quantum 的成績也不錯,排在第二,隻是和 Chrome 的得分還有不少的差距。

Peacekeeper 測試:

著名的測試軟件公司 Futuremark 公司發佈的一款免費網上測試程序:Peacekeeper。(什麼?你不知道這個公司?那 3DMark and PCMark 聽說過吧)用戶可以使用 Peacekeeper 測試自己常用的幾種瀏覽器的性能,並進行對比,它真實模擬瞭網頁瀏覽時的負載狀況。

Peacekeeper 測試包括從 HTML 5.0 到 CSS 的各種網頁標準,它還通過一些通用的算法評估瀏覽器的 JavaScript 性能,Peacekeeper 還可以測試瀏覽器的 DOM 性能。(測試結果數值越大越好)

測試結果:Firefox Quantum 得分 7279,Firefox 56 得分 7006,Chrome 得分 5464,Edge 得分 3769。

測試小結:Firefox Quantum 在此項測試中表現出色,獲得 7279 的高分,比最低分的 Edge 差不多高瞭一倍分值,甚至遠超過瞭 Chrome。

RoboHornet Pro 測試:

RoboHornet Pro 完全就是按照真實的物理環境設計。這裡包含瞭目前瀏覽器支持的各項技術,如 JavaScript、CSS3 動畫、CSS3 變形、CSS3 文字陰影、自定義 WEB 開放式字體、Unicode 編碼等等,應該說更接近於用戶的真實環境。(測試結果數值越少越好)

測試結果:Firefox Quantum 得分 3.563s,Firefox 56 得分 4.507s,Chrome 得分 3.761s ,Edge 得分 3.995s。

↑↑↑ 測試小結:Firefox Quantum 耗時最少,超越瞭舊版和 Chrome,表現不錯。

資源占用率測試:

首先將各個瀏覽器主頁設置為太平洋電腦網軟件資訊頻道首頁,接著再打開新浪首頁、搜狐首頁、網易首頁及騰訊首頁,計算打開 5 大網站 1 分鐘後的資源占用率,每測試完一個瀏覽器後重啟系統再進行下一個瀏覽器的測試。所有瀏覽器為最大化界面模式。

測試結果:

Firefox Quantum CPU 占用率 0-4%,內存占用率在 856M 左右。

Firefox 56 CPU 占用率 0-8%,內存占用率在 701M 左右。

Chrome CPU 占用率 0-3%,內存占用率在 431M 左右。

Edge CPU 占用率 0-13%,內存占用率在 879M 左右。

↑↑↑Firefox Quantum 測試截圖

↑↑↑Firefox 56 測試截圖

↑↑↑Chrome 測試截圖

↑↑↑Edge 測試截圖

測試小結:在此項測試中,資源占用最低的當屬 Chrome,讓人大跌眼鏡的就是 Firefox Quantum 竟然不敵舊版的 Firefox 56,讓小編不得不再進行瞭幾輪測試,都獲得瞭類似的結果。

此外,小編測試瞭 Firefox Quantum 在沒有加載任何頁面(靜態),也就是選擇啟動時加載空白頁面時的資源占用率,CPU 占用率 0-1%,內存占用率在 184M 左右。

↑↑↑Firefox Quantum 靜態測試截圖

↑↑↑ 附加一個 Firefox Quantum Fishbowl 圖形加速測試截圖

簡單總結一下測試,從測試項目來看,Firefox Quantum 的確在性能上實現瞭對 Chrome 的反超!

不過在資源占用方面,結果並不理想,並沒有做到官方宣傳中 " 比 Chrome 更輕 "。

當然,瀏覽器使用的環境是非常復雜的,有沒有加載擴展、開啟標簽頁的多少等因素,都會導致排名發生變化。本文篇幅有限,各位讀者可以實際體驗一下火狐量子是否真的省資源。

總結

在測試中,Firefox Quantum 對比舊版在性能上的確突飛猛進,在實際使用中,Firefox Quantum 帶給小編的感覺也確實比舊版有瞭不錯的速度提升,無論是在軟件開啟還是在網頁打開速度方面都有著飛快的體驗。

那麼用起來還不錯的 Quantum 能否得到用戶的肯定助力 Firefox 重振雄風呢?

其實瀏覽器要攻占市場份額,瀏覽器以外的因素可能比瀏覽器本身影響更大。對於 Firefox Quantum 的市場表現,我們拭目以待吧。

精彩圖片
文章評論 相關閱讀
© 2016 看看新聞 http://www.kankannews.cc/